The Home of NazarethGregorio Vásquez de Arce y Ceballos

290
In this intimate 17th c. copper painting, Vásquez de Arce y Ceballos portrays the Holy Family in daily life. Mary cooks, Joseph works in the background, and angels assist with humble chores. Blending divine presence with domestic warmth, the scene reflects Colonial Catholic ideals of virtue, labor, and sacred simplicity in the Andean world.
